A standard brick of ice cream typically weighs 48 ounces, which is equivalent to 1.5 quarts. Since there are 4 cups in a quart, a brick of ice cream contains about 6 cups. However, this can vary slightly depending on the specific brand and packaging.

There are 2 cups in a pint, so in 4 pints of ice cream, there would be 8 cups. This is calculated by multiplying the number of pints (4) by the number of cups per pint (2). Therefore, 4 pints of ice cream equals 8 cups.
